LIGHTNING SIGN FREE AGENT GOALTENDER MATHIEU GARON

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E courtesy of the Tampa Bay Lightning July 1, 2011 TAMPA BAY – The Tampa Bay Lightning have signed free agent goaltender Mathieu Garon (gah-ROHN, MA-tyew) to a two-year contract today, vice president and general manager Steve Yzerman announced.
